Output d3b8eade26714a79b5eea768302c374e13bdbd3ad1bf3eb610f685614c43e380:8

value
890302196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9468799fea1ddc69a5a58bb222fd91508a2f00d1 OP_EQUAL
address
3FDj5zU2ifNxw9pkhXB4hj8NQfYboBaVHB
transaction
d3b8eade26714a79b5eea768302c374e13bdbd3ad1bf3eb610f685614c43e380
confirmations
453099
spent
true